Understanding Coffee Oiliness
Coffee oiliness refers to the oily sheen often seen on brewed coffee. This phenomenon can lead to confusion among coffee enthusiasts.
What Is Coffee Oil?
Coffee oil is a natural oil found within coffee beans. It consists of lipids that emerge during the roasting process. These oils contribute to the coffee’s flavor and aroma. For instance, darker roasts tend to exhibit more oiliness due to higher roasting temperatures, which release more oils. You might notice an oily film on the surface of your coffee, which can affect both taste and mouthfeel.
How Coffee Beans Are Processed
The processing of coffee beans has a significant impact on oiliness. After harvesting, beans undergo various methods, such as dry or wet processing.
- Dry Processing: Beans are sun-dried with the cherry intact, leading to more oil retention.
- Wet Processing: Beans are fermented and washed, resulting in cleaner, less oily coffee.
Roasting further influences oil levels. Among different roasting styles, a light roast maintains more acidity and less oil, while dark roasts release abundant oils. For example, if you prefer a medium to dark roast, expect a higher level of oiliness in your cup.
By understanding these factors, you can determine the cause of the oily appearance in your coffee and adjust your brewing choices accordingly.
Factors Contributing To Oily Coffee
Several factors affect the oiliness of your coffee. Understanding these can help you make better coffee choices.
Type of Coffee Beans
The type of coffee beans plays a vital role in oil production. Arabica beans contain less oil compared to Robusta beans. If you prefer a less oily cup, stick with Arabica. For bolder flavors and increased oiliness, consider Robusta, which tends to have a thicker crema and more pronounced oily sheen.
Roast Level
Roast level significantly impacts oiliness. Light roasts retain more acidity and exhibit a dry surface. Medium and dark roasts, however, produce more oil due to extended roasting times. If you’re aiming for a less oily coffee, try sticking with light roasts. On the other hand, if rich, oily flavors appeal to you, opt for medium or dark roasts.
Brewing Method
Brewing method affects how much oil ends up in your cup. Methods like French press or espresso extract more oils, resulting in a thicker, richer texture. In contrast, drip brewing or pour-over methods tend to produce cleaner, less oily coffee. To reduce oiliness, experiment with these brewing techniques and adjust how you prepare your coffee.

Shelf Life
The oil in coffee beans can impact freshness and shelf life. Coffee oils oxidize over time, leading to rancidity and off-flavors. Store your coffee in an airtight container away from light and heat to maintain its freshness. If you notice your coffee developing a greasy sheen or an off smell, it’s likely past its prime. To maximize shelf life, buy whole beans and grind them just before brewing. This practice preserves the oils and flavor compounds, ensuring you enjoy the best taste with every cup.
How To Reduce Oily Coffee
Reducing oily coffee involves a few simple steps focused on your choice of beans, brewing techniques, and storage practices.
Choosing the Right Beans
- Select Arabica Beans: Arabica beans generally contain less oil than Robusta beans. Opt for Arabica if you prefer a less oily cup of coffee.
- Look for Light Roasts: Light roasts maintain lower oil levels compared to medium or dark roasts. You’ll get a cleaner finish with less oily residue.
- Check Processing Methods: Choose coffee that’s wet-processed rather than dry-processed. Wet processing results in a cleaner flavor and less oil in your cup.
Adjusting Brewing Techniques
- Use Drip Brewing: Drip or pour-over brewing methods extract fewer oils than methods like French press or espresso. This choice results in a lighter, less oily coffee.
- Control Brew Time: Shorter brew times can reduce oil extraction. If you’re using a French press or espresso machine, try reducing the steeping time.
- Adjust Grind Size: A coarser grind minimizes the surface area, resulting in less oil extraction during brewing. For drip brewing, aim for a medium-coarse grind.
